号になし、複数のタグ2相互間の識別を可能にする。When the patient 1 wearing the tag 2 according to the present invention monitors an event existing at a predetermined position in the facility, the tag 2 receives a predetermined electromagnetic wave and the antenna 3 is provided at the predetermined position in the facility. The electromagnetic wave is transmitted to the tag 2, and the main body 4 supplies the electromagnetic wave to the antenna 3. When the tag 2 receives the electromagnetic wave, a regular impedance change reaction occurs, and the antenna 3 receives this reaction, and the main body 4 detects the reaction of the tag 2 obtained from the antenna 3. When the main body 4 detects the presence of the tag 2, the main body 4 generates a notification signal to notify the observer.
Further, the impedance change of the tags 2 is set to a different sign for each tag 2 so that the plurality of tags 2 can be distinguished from each other.

に識別可能に、タグ2毎に異なる符号に符号化される。The embodiment of the present invention is such that a tag 2 attached to a patient 1 for receiving a predetermined electromagnetic wave, an antenna 3 provided at a predetermined position of a facility for transmitting an electromagnetic wave to the tag 2, and an electromagnetic wave to the antenna 3. And a main body 4 for supplying power. The tag 2 has a resonance circuit 5 which receives a predetermined electromagnetic wave, and a switch circuit 6 which operates by using the electromagnetic wave received by the circuit 5 as a power source to regularly short-circuit the resonance circuit 5 to cause an impedance change. Then, the entire tag 2 is molded. Since the tag 2 uses the received electromagnetic wave as a power source, no battery is required. The change in impedance of the tag 2 is coded into a different code for each tag 2 so that the plurality of tags 2 can be individually identified.

る。The antenna 3 transmits electromagnetic waves to the tag 2 and receives impedance changes of the tag 2. The main body 4 includes a power feeding unit 8 that feeds electromagnetic waves to the antenna 3, a receiving unit 9 that receives a signal received by the antenna 3 from the tag 2, and an event when the signal is obtained from the tag 2 by light, sound, voice, or the like. And a notification unit 10 for notification.
The main body 4 is connected to an entrance / exit management storage unit 11 that records an event in which the presence of the patient 1 is sensed, and an external notification device 12 that extracts the output of the reception unit 9 from the main body 4 and notifies the outside.

に変化を生じさせる。In use, first, the tag 2 is attached to the clothes of the patient 1, and the electromagnetic wave emitted from the antenna 3 provided at the entrance of the facility is received by the tag 2 of the patient 1. When the built-in resonance circuit 5 of the tag 2 receives an electromagnetic wave, the tag 2 operates the switch circuit 6 by using the received electromagnetic wave as energy to regularly short-circuit the resonance circuit 5. Due to this short-circuiting operation, the impedance of the resonance circuit 5 changes regularly, causing a change in absorption of electromagnetic wave energy transmitted from the antenna 3.

位置から誰をキャッチしたかが分かる。The antenna 3 catches the change in energy absorption of the tag 2. When the main body 4 obtains the signal of catching the tag 2 from the antenna 3, the notification unit 10 provided in the main body 4 causes the lamp 13 to blink and causes the buzzer 7 to generate an alarm sound, and a predetermined area near the antenna 3 Notify the observer that there is a patient inside. The same number of the lamps 13 as the tags 2 are provided, and it can be known from the blinking position of the lamp 13 who has caught.

記録する。Since the periodic rule that the switch circuit 6 short-circuits the resonance circuit 5 is different for each of the plurality of tags 2,
Since the signal related to the cycle of impedance change is different for each tag 2, the receiving unit 9 identifies the plurality of tags 2 and detects the presence of the tag 2. Therefore, the tag 2 is attached to each of a plurality of patients and is individually monitored. The entrance / exit management storage unit 11 stores the event that the antenna 3 catches the tag 2 and records the situation of the patient who enters and exits the entrance / exit of the facility.
